Boujemaa continues great start with top 10 finish

ABILENE – Emily Boujemaa continued her outstanding first season with the Southwestern University women's cross country team racing to an 9th place finish Saturday morning at the Hardin-Simmons Stampede at Sea Bee Park.

Boujemaa earned another top 10 finish as she raced to a time of 19:29.30 in the 4800-meter course to finish ninth. She was the top NCAA Division III finisher behind a trio from UT-Permian Basin and McMurry runners – both currently NCAA II schools.

Danielle King helped the Pirates with a 21st place finish as she crossed the finish line with a time of 21:08.13. Close behind King was teammate Brianna Timourian finishing with a time of 21:27.03.

As a team the Pirates finished fifth behind McMurry and UT-Permian Basin who finished first and second respectively. Ranger College finished third as Austin College finished just one spot ahead of Southwestern.

Southwestern takes a week off before heading south to the Incarnate Word Invitational in San Antonio October 11.
